To fix the essminer, you'd need to do a few things. First, remove the graphics settings as those mess up mouse. Second: renew the location detection (SPS has an essmine map iirc). Third: fix the portal detection. Oh, Aubury detection is flaky, might wish to change change that one too (and update the font in the FindTextTPA to UpCharsEx instead of regular UpChars).
The walking from bank to essmine is fine and the mining itself is fine. If you are willing to put a bit of effort into it, you can do it in 2 days easily. Might also be a fun learning project!
